During the past year, Casa Marianella Immigration Legal Services (CMILS) has served over 500 clients from around the world as they navigate the often confusing and complicated U.S. immigration laws. CMILS assists Casa and Posada residents in applying for work permits, renewing green cards, seeking asylum, petitioning for family members, preparing applications for U Visas, and more. CMILS staff work closely with Casa and Posada staff as well as other immigrant legal service providers to provide quality legal representation to immigrants, both newly arrived and those living below the poverty line.
